Chen, a contributor to the unofficial journal April Fifth Forum, was arrested in April 1981 and sentenced in March 1982 to 10 years in prison for “counter-revolutionary” activities.
Chen, a contributor to the unofficial journal April Fifth Forum, was arrested in April 1981 and sentenced in March 1982 to 10 years in prison for “counter-revolutionary” activities.